We consulted with colleagues that specialize in Naval records and they were not aware of such an order. A search of the series "Index to Security-Classified Correspondence, 1940-1947" (NAID 2678553) did not turn up any documents relating to the Bismarck in the series "Security-Classified Correspondence, 1940-1947" (ARC Identifier 2678509). However, we do have some Intelligence Division files relating to the KMS Bismarck. It is possible that there may be additional records related to any interest the U.S. Navy may have taken in the Bismarck in the Records of Naval Operating Forces (Record Group 313) and the Records of the Office of the Chief of Naval Operations (Record Group 38). For questions about these records, please contact the National Archives at College Park - Textual Reference (RDT2) via email at archives2reference@nara.gov.
